Advanced technologies for carbon fibre processing

To offer high-performance components, we use state-of-the-art tools and machinery: large autoclaves, compression presses, 5-axis CNC and precision waterjet cutting. These technologies allow us to develop customised components suitable for various applications: from automotive to medical, from sports to design. Each process is tailored to the customer's needs, guaranteeing uniformity, compactness and high structural strength.
